WASHINGTON, D.C. — September 20, 2025 — Invest Africa has announced the appointment of Shannon Stroud as the new Chief Executive Officer of its U.S. branch. Based in Washington, D.C., Stroud will spearhead the organization’s strategy and growth in the United States, enhancing Invest Africa’s visibility and fostering deeper relationships with investors interested in the continent’s opportunities.
With over 20 years of leadership experience in international finance, investment, and advisory services, Stroud joins Invest Africa from the Milken Institute, where she directed the Africa Leaders Business Council. In this role, she led high-level discussions in conjunction with the U.S.-Africa Leaders Summit and the UN General Assembly, while expanding partnerships with global investors.
Prior to her time at the Milken Institute, Stroud was Managing Director at the Emerging Markets Private Equity Association (EMPEA), where she created investor education programs and organized major conferences for capital providers. Her extensive background also includes senior positions in private equity, structured finance, and consulting at firms such as Pine Creek Partners, CapitalSource Finance, and Arthur Andersen LLP. Additionally, she founded Finley Advisory, LLC, which specialized in advising funds, family offices, and impact investors on capital introductions and fundraising strategies.

Invest Africa serves as a premier pan-African business and investment platform, driving trade and investment across the continent. With over 60 years of experience, it offers its network trusted market insights, tailored business support, and avenues for impactful engagement. The organization unites more than 400 multinational corporations, investors, policymakers, and entrepreneurs, all dedicated to building sustainable opportunities in Africa.
